From: Jonathan Wakely Date: Sat, 9 Jan 2021 14:31:48 +0000 (+0000) Subject: doc: Fix typos in C++ Modules documentation X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=4c598b038dfd79cf65a709deef1c54fb6583b847;p=gcc.git doc: Fix typos in C++ Modules documentation gcc/ChangeLog: * doc/invoke.texi (C++ Modules): Fix typos. --- diff --git a/gcc/doc/invoke.texi b/gcc/doc/invoke.texi index 226b8ade430..298f1f873e3 100644 --- a/gcc/doc/invoke.texi +++ b/gcc/doc/invoke.texi @@ -32860,7 +32860,7 @@ not get debugging information for routines in the precompiled header. @section C++ Modules @cindex speed of compilation -Modules are a C++ 20 language feature. As the name suggests, it +Modules are a C++20 language feature. As the name suggests, they provides a modular compilation system, intending to provide both faster builds and better library isolation. The ``Merging Modules'' paper @uref{https://wg21.link/p1103}, provides the easiest to read set @@ -32892,7 +32892,7 @@ emitted. @item Translation-Unit local referencing rules Papers p1815 (@uref{https://wg21.link/p1815}) and p2003 -(@uref{https://wg21.link/p2003} add limitations on which entities an +(@uref{https://wg21.link/p2003}) add limitations on which entities an exported region may reference (for instance, the entities an exported template definition may reference). These are not fully implemented.